I started my career as a designer working with the first companies to use the internet as a new communication, sales and service channel. Over my 20+ year career I have worked as an information architect, design team leader, product manager, founder, trainer, coach and consultant.

After co-writing the award-winning Lean UX (O’Reilly, 2013, 2016 & 2021) and Sense & Respond (HBR Press, 2017) I co-founded Sense & Respond Press with co-author, longtime business partner and friend Josh Seiden. The goal? Bring customer-centric, evidence-based decision making and agility back into corporate cultures.

Having worked at early internet firms like America Online (AOL) and iXL I saw first-hand the potential this new way of communicating had to transform how we lived, worked and transacted. I spent the first half of my career designing the products and systems millions of people used every day. Ten years into my career I reached an interesting cross-roads.

Much of the work I and the teams I worked with were doing was focused on getting software shipped to market with little concern for how well these products and services met the needs of our customers and users. I knew there had to be a better way.

Working with my teams at first at TheLadders and then as a co-founder at Neo Innovation (one of the first Lean & Agile agencies) I helped bring the ideas of customer-centric, cross-functional collaboration to light and refined the application of these ways of working through another decade of consulting, coaching and iteration.

Today I work as an independent coach and trainer to large organizations struggling with objectives and key results (OKR), their digital transformation, increasing their agility and integrating good product management and User Experience practices into their ways of working. I teach and coach executives and product teams on these challenges and am proud to be a contributor to these organizations’ evolution.
